11.2 Mixing Operation
The MAXBlend2 is designed to utilize two 50 PSIG (3.4 BAR) gas sources. The
two gas sources enter through the air and oxygen inlet connectors located on
the bottom of the MAXBlend2. Each inlet connector incorporates a 30 micron
particulate filter. Once through the filters, each gas passes through a duckbill
check valve, which prevents possible reverse gas flow from either the air or the
oxygen supply systems.
The two gases then pass through a two-stage balance regulator. The purpose
of this regulator is to equalize the operating pressures of the air and oxygen
gas sources. Once these pressures have been balanced, the gases are
proportioned according to the oxygen concentration selected on the oxygen
concentration selection knob. The oxygen concentration knob allows the
clinician to select a desired oxygen concentration from 21% to 100% O
2
.
From this point, the mixed gas flows to the outlet port.
